    Our Indian football experts at Opta look ahead to the new season with a 2023-24 Indian Super League preview. The Indian Super League is entering its 10th official season as 12 teams are set to compete for the ultimate bragging rights in the country. This will be the first season where the promoted I-League winner competes, with Punjab FC making the step up to increase the number of sides in the competition from 11 to 12.

    With the first phase of the IPL 2023 Playoffs over, all eyes turn to Ahmedabad for the final two games of the tournament. Before we know who’ll be joining Chennai Super Kings in the final, Gujarat Titans will square off against Mumbai Indians at the Narendra Modi Stadium in Qualifier 2. Despite coming off second best against CSK on Tuesday, Hardik Pandya’s Titans will get another shot at making it to the final as a consequence of them finishing top of the league table during the regular season.
